Fire Breaks Out in Gladbeck's Industrial Area
In the heart of Gladbeck, a fire erupted on the afternoon of July 11, 2025, at around 15:15, engulfing an uninhabited flat-roof bungalow on Hornstraße.
The initial concern was high, as the densely adjacent trees posed a significant risk of the fire spreading to nearby buildings. However, fortunately, no one was injured in the incident.
The Gladbeck Fire Department swiftly responded, deploying their cold-cut foam system. Despite the deployment, the fire did not respond as expected, necessitating a more extensive response.
Approximately 100 emergency service personnel and 30 vehicles were involved in the operation. To contain the fire, a defensive position was formed on the building's rear side towards the neighboring business, while firefighting operations began on the building's front side.
The entire roof had to be removed with the help of the THW (Technisches Hilfswerk, or Technical Relief Organisation). The scene of the fire on Hornstraße has since been handed over to the police for investigation, and the cause of the fire, as well as the extent of the property damage, remain undisclosed.
